
In five months, Ivan Dojcinovic enhanced the Evolveum/midpoint and midpoint-localization repositories by delivering 42 features and fixing 13 bugs, with a strong focus on accessibility, localization, and CI/CD reliability. He implemented extensive WCAG-compliant UI improvements, including ARIA attributes, keyboard navigation, and screen reader support, using Java, JavaScript, and SCSS. Ivan modernized backend infrastructure by upgrading Spring Boot and optimizing Jenkins pipelines for SQL Server and Oracle, improving build stability and security. His work also included refining localization strings and documentation, ensuring global usability and easier onboarding. The depth of his contributions improved usability, compliance, and maintainability across the platform.

In August 2025, delivered targeted localization, accessibility, and documentation improvements across the midpoint repositories. The work enhanced user feedback, accessibility compliance, and internationalization capabilities, while also improving developer onboarding through clearer docs. Changes span localization improvements, WCAG-aligned accessibility for action controls, and documentation updates for configuration of Role Catalog columns.
In August 2025, delivered targeted localization, accessibility, and documentation improvements across the midpoint repositories. The work enhanced user feedback, accessibility compliance, and internationalization capabilities, while also improving developer onboarding through clearer docs. Changes span localization improvements, WCAG-aligned accessibility for action controls, and documentation updates for configuration of Role Catalog columns.
July 2025 performance highlights: Delivered broad accessibility and localization improvements, enhanced data processing capabilities, and improved pipeline stability. WCAG-focused UI enhancements across the midpoint UI and related components improved usability for screen readers and keyboard navigation; UI validation popover and back navigation accessibility were strengthened; localization/UX copy updates reduced user friction across locales; Quartz data processing gained boolean values support and NULL keyword handling; JVM heap tuning for Oracle pipelines increased stability and throughput. Quality improvements were reinforced by expanded test coverage for Organization Structure and Spring framework dependency updates, reducing regression risk and maintenance effort. These outcomes yielded measurable business value: broader user accessibility, more reliable data pipelines, and a cleaner, localized user experience.
July 2025 performance highlights: Delivered broad accessibility and localization improvements, enhanced data processing capabilities, and improved pipeline stability. WCAG-focused UI enhancements across the midpoint UI and related components improved usability for screen readers and keyboard navigation; UI validation popover and back navigation accessibility were strengthened; localization/UX copy updates reduced user friction across locales; Quartz data processing gained boolean values support and NULL keyword handling; JVM heap tuning for Oracle pipelines increased stability and throughput. Quality improvements were reinforced by expanded test coverage for Organization Structure and Spring framework dependency updates, reducing regression risk and maintenance effort. These outcomes yielded measurable business value: broader user accessibility, more reliable data pipelines, and a cleaner, localized user experience.
June 2025 performance summary: Delivered strategic platform improvements across two repositories, focusing on modernization, reliability, accessibility, and global readiness. The month combined a major runtime upgrade, CI pipeline hardening for SQL Server, extensive WCAG/ARIA improvements, and structured release/versioning updates to support faster, safer releases and better global usability.
June 2025 performance summary: Delivered strategic platform improvements across two repositories, focusing on modernization, reliability, accessibility, and global readiness. The month combined a major runtime upgrade, CI pipeline hardening for SQL Server, extensive WCAG/ARIA improvements, and structured release/versioning updates to support faster, safer releases and better global usability.
May 2025 focused on accessibility-first enhancements and localization across Evolveum midpoints platforms, delivering tangible business value through WCAG-compliant UI improvements, improved keyboard navigation, and build/pipeline optimizations. Key outcomes include reduced accessibility risk, clearer user feedback for assistive technologies, and faster CI cycles thanks to pipeline caching.
May 2025 focused on accessibility-first enhancements and localization across Evolveum midpoints platforms, delivering tangible business value through WCAG-compliant UI improvements, improved keyboard navigation, and build/pipeline optimizations. Key outcomes include reduced accessibility risk, clearer user feedback for assistive technologies, and faster CI cycles thanks to pipeline caching.
April 2025 monthly summary: Delivered accessibility and localization improvements across Evolveum/midpoint, upgraded UI components, and fixed critical data filtering bugs, driving better usability, compliance, and business value.
April 2025 monthly summary: Delivered accessibility and localization improvements across Evolveum/midpoint, upgraded UI components, and fixed critical data filtering bugs, driving better usability, compliance, and business value.
Overview of all repositories you've contributed to across your timeline